Adult Still's Disease
44 y/o male who reports severe knee pain with daily fevers and rash. High ESR, CRP add negative RF and ANA on labs. Edward Gillis, DO ? Adult Still’s Disease Frontal view of the hands shows severe radiocarpal and intercarpal joint space narrowing without significant bony productive changes. Joint space narrowing also present at the CMC, MCP and PIP joint spaces. Diffuse osteopenia is also evident. Spot views of the hands after Tc99m-MDP injection correlate with radiographs, showing significantly increased radiotracer uptake in the wrists, CMC, PIP, and to a lesser extent, the DIP joints bilaterally. Tc99m-MDP bone scan shows increased uptake in the right greater than left shoulders, as well as bilaterally symmetric increased radiotracer uptake in the elbows, hands, knees, ankles, and first MTP joints. Note the absence of radiotracer uptake in the hips. Patient had bilateral total hip arthroplasties. Not clearly evident are bilateral shoulder hemiarthroplasties. The increased periprosthetic uptake could signify prosthesis loosening. Adult Stills Disease Imaging Features • Radiographs – Distinctive pattern of diffuse radiocarpal, intercarpal, and carpometacarpal joint space narrowing without productive bony changes. Osseous ankylosis in the wrists common late in the disease. – Joint space narrowing is uniform – May see bony erosions. • Tc99m-MDP Bone Scan – Bilaterally symmetric increased uptake in the small and large joints of the axial and appendicular skeleton. Adult Still’s Disease General Features • Rare systemic inflammatory disease of unknown etiology • 75% have onset between 16 and 35 years • No gender, race, or ethnic predominance • Considered adult continuum of JIA • Triad of high spiking daily fevers with a skin rash and polyarthralgia • Prodromal sore throat is common • Negative RF and ANA Adult Still’s Disease General Features • Most commonly involved joint is the knee • Wrist involved in 74% of cases • In the hands, interphalangeal joints are more commonly affected than the MCP joints. -

Fact Sheet News from the IBD Help Center ARTHRITIS AND JOINT PAIN Arthritis, or inflammation (pain with swelling) of the joints, is the most common extraintestinal complication of IBD. It may affect as many as 30% of people with Crohn’s disease or ulcerative colitis. Although arthritis is typically associated with advancing age, in IBD it often strikes younger patients as well. In addition to joint pain, arthritis also causes swelling of the joints and a reduction in flexibility. It is important to point out that people with arthritis may experience arthralgia, but many people with arthralgia may not have arthritis. Types of Arthritis • Peripheral Arthritis. Peripheral arthritis usually affects the large joints of the arms and legs, including the elbows, wrists, knees, and ankles. The discomfort may be “migratory,” moving from one joint to another. If left untreated, the pain may last from a few days to several weeks. Peripheral arthritis tends to be more common among people who have ulcerative colitis or Crohn’s disease of the colon. The level of inflammation in the joints generally mirrors the extent of inflammation in the colon. Although no specific test can make an absolute diagnosis, various diagnostic methods—including analysis of joint fluid, blood tests, and X-rays—are used to rule out other causes of joint pain. Fortunately, IBD-related peripheral arthritis usually does not cause any lasting damage and treatment of the underlying IBD typically results in improvement in the joint discomfort. • Axial Arthritis. Also known as spondylitis or spondyloarthropathy, axial arthritis produces pain and stiffness in the lower spine and sacroiliac joints (at the bottom of the back). -

Conditions Related to Inflammatory Arthritis There are many conditions related to inflammatory arthritis. Some exhibit symptoms similar to those of inflammatory arthritis, some are autoimmune disorders that result from inflammatory arthritis, and some occur in conjunction with inflammatory arthritis. Related conditions are listed for information purposes only. • Adhesive capsulitis – also known as “frozen shoulder,” the connective tissue surrounding the joint becomes stiff and inflamed causing extreme pain and greatly restricting movement. • Adult onset Still’s disease – a form of arthritis characterized by high spiking fevers and a salmon- colored rash. Still’s disease is more common in children. • Caplan’s syndrome – an inflammation and scarring of the lungs in people with rheumatoid arthritis who have exposure to coal dust, as in a mine. • Celiac disease – an autoimmune disorder of the small intestine that causes malabsorption of nutrients and can eventually cause osteopenia or osteoporosis. • Dermatomyositis – a connective tissue disease characterized by inflammation of the muscles and the skin. The condition is believed to be caused either by viral infection or an autoimmune reaction. • Diabetic finger sclerosis – a complication of diabetes, causing a hardening of the skin and connective tissue in the fingers, thus causing stiffness. • Duchenne muscular dystrophy – one of the most prevalent types of muscular dystrophy, characterized by rapid muscle degeneration. • Dupuytren’s contracture – an abnormal thickening of tissues in the palm and fingers that can cause the fingers to curl. • Eosinophilic fasciitis (Shulman’s syndrome) – a condition in which the muscle tissue underneath the skin becomes swollen and thick. People with eosinophilic fasciitis have a buildup of eosinophils—a type of white blood cell—in the affected tissue. -

Go to: Introduction Adult Onset Still's Disease (AOSD) is a rare systemic inflammatory disorder characterized by daily fever, inflammatory polyarthritis, and a transient salmon-pink maculopapular rash. AOSD is alternatively known as systemic onset juvenile idiopathic arthritis. Even though there is no specific diagnostic test, a serum ferritin level more than 1000ng/ml is common in AOSD. Go to: Etiology The etiology of AOSD is unknown. The hypothesis remains that AOSD is a reactive syndrome in which various infectious agents may act as triggers in a genetically predisposed host. Both genetic factors and a variety of viruses, bacteria like Yersinia enterocolitica and Mycoplasma pneumonia and other infectious factors have been suggested as important[1][2]. -

Abstract: Juvenile idiopathic arthritis (JIA) is the most common childhood rheumatic disease. The development of associated uveitis represents a significant risk for serious complications, including permanent loss of vision. Initiation of early treatment is important for controlling JIA-uveitis, but the disease can appear asymptomatically, making frequent screening procedures necessary for patients at risk. As our understanding of pathogenic drivers is currently incomplete, it is difficult to assess which JIA patients are at risk of developing uveitis. -

A Rheumatologist Needs to Know About the Adult With Juvenile Idiopathic Arthritis Juvenile idiopathic arthritis (JIA) encompasses a range of distinct phenotypes. By definition, JIA includes all forms of arthritis of unknown cause that start before the 16th birthday. The most common form is oligoarticular JIA, typically starting in early childhood (before age 6) and affecting only a few large joints. Polyarticular JIA, affecting 5 joints or more, can occur at any age; older children may develop seropositive arthritis indistinguishable from adult rheumatoid arthritis. Systemic JIA (sJIA) is characterized by fevers and rash at onset of disease, though it may evolve into an afebrile chronic polyarthritis that can be resistant to therapy. Patients with sJIA, like those with adult onset Still’s disease (AOSD), are susceptible to macrophage activation syndrome, a “cytokine storm” characterized by fever, disseminated intravascular coagulation, and end organ dysfunction. Other forms of arthritis in children include psoriatic JIA and so-called “enthesitis related arthritis,” encompassing the non-psoriatic spondyloarthropathies. Approximately 50% of JIA patients will have active disease into adulthood. JIA can be accompanied by destructive chronic uveitis. In addition to joints, JIA can involve the eyes, resulting in a form of chronic scarring uveitis not seen in adult arthritis. Patients at particularly high risk are those with oligoarticular or polyarticular arthritis beginning before the age of 6 years, especially if accompanied by positive ANA at any titer. In thehighest risk group, up to 30% of children may be affected. Patients who did not develop uveitis in childhood are very unlikely to do so as adults. -
